Character Background

Molten Collapse is a clean, brutal two-mana answer that fits best in black-red tempo or midrange shells, where efficient interaction matters more than raw card advantage. At baseline, it trades up by killing a creature or planeswalker, and against low-curve strategies it can also pick off an important noncreature permanent with mana value 1 or less—think mana rocks, equipment, or key utility pieces. Its real ceiling comes from descending: if you’ve put a permanent card into your graveyard this turn, it becomes a flexible two-for-one, letting you remove both a threat and a supporting permanent in the same turn. That makes it especially strong in decks with fetch lands, self-mill, sacrifice outlets, or expendable permanents that naturally hit the graveyard. In Ixalan’s cavern-diving context, the card feels like a violent cave-in—sudden, punishing, and efficient—rewarding players who can consistently enable descent while keeping the board under control.
